Razer Spectre

Quick Features:

The Spectre by Razer uses a Laser sensor, providing a DPI/CPI range of up to 5600dpi. This results in a tracking speed of 200ips, and a maximum acceleration of 50G. It uses a USB, gold plated connection with a 2.1m, braided cable. It weighs in at 121g grams with the cable and is approximately 100 x 66 x 37 mm (LxWxH).

Manufactures description:

Optimize the actuation force on your leftclick button by adjusting it to your personal preference. Dial in the perfect balance between speed and control, maximizing both your APM and unit micromanagement.

The Razer Spectre's APM-Lighting System is able to monitor your APM and game alerts in real-time with a range of customizable colors and visual feedback.
